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Factoria
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Factoria?
Actualmente hay 61 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Factoria, WA con precios que van desde $1,495 hasta $8,206. También hay 25 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Factoria que van desde $800 hasta $7,750.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Factoria?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Factoria oscilan entre $800 hasta $7,750 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$3,733.
